Output 4972560e860532827039f8f11f41e6b1f0b98b390b207af83c40e86f194d9cd4:8

value
20609760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8acb0f9a1ca1cb349d372176626c6f0d34b0e6ca OP_EQUAL
address
3ELtRwNHRL3UgVWFFSKXhkkMz3u3BafUiW
transaction
4972560e860532827039f8f11f41e6b1f0b98b390b207af83c40e86f194d9cd4
spent
true